ASUP Meeting Was Productive - Wike

Supervising Minister of Education, Barr. Ezenwo Nyesom Wike on Thursday met with the leadership of the Academic Staff Union of Polytechnics, ASUP, to resolve pending issues that led to the strike by the polytechnic lecturers.

The closed-door meeting which lasted about one-hour, was productive as the grey areas that led to the strike were discussed and agreements reached.

The Supervising Minister of Education, Barr. Ezenwo Nyesom Wike stated that with the progress made at the meeting, he was confident that that Polytechnic lecturers would soon be back to the classes.

He noted that the Jonathan administration remains committed to the welfare of all staff of educational institutions at the basic and tertiary levels, pointing out that education remains priority in the Transformation Agenda.

ASUP President, Comrade Chibuzor Asumogha thanked the Supervising Minister for the proactive measures he has taken to resolve contending labour issues in the education sector.

He described the meeting as productive, saying Nigerians will hear from ASUP in no distant time.
